Web18 okt. 2024 · By week 30 of your pregnancy, you may experience the following symptoms: fatigue or trouble sleeping; back pain; changes in the size or structure of your feet; mood swings; Back pain WebFacts to know about you in week 30. From now you only need 200 calories a day more than before you were pregnant. The food you eat now travels more slowly through the intestines, to allow for better absorption. This can result in drier stools and constipation.

Table equivalent for Months into Weeks Other Pregnancy Calculators include: WebThere are 40 weeks (or 280 days) in a pregnancy. Your due date is calculated starting from the first day of your last menstrual period (even though most pregnancies are not conceived until two weeks later). …
